Cerro Pampajasa
Cerro Pampajasa is a mountain in Santillana District, Huanta Province, Ayacucho and has an elevation of 4,094 metres. Cerro Pampajasa is situated nearby to the locality Apicucha, as well as near the hamlet Cayramayo.- Type: Mountain with an elevation of 4,094 metres
